'Shouldn’t you have had mercy on your fellow servant just as I had on you?’

-Matthew 18:33-



The king reigns and rules over the land. The king makes decisions, and they are so. Open your Bible to Matthew 18:21–35 and you will read an incredible parable, a story Jesus tells to make a point. Peter is asking how much he must forgive those who have wronged him and others. Jesus gives him a remarkable answer, indicating there is no limit to the forgiveness Peter should show others because God shows unforgettable forgiveness.  


To illustrate this, Jesus tells a story a kingdom parable. How can you tell? It’s easy. These parables usually begin with “The kingdom of heaven is like …” Therefore this story is about how the kingdom of heaven functions, how God functions when it comes to forgiveness, and the lack of forgiveness to others.  


Jesus shares a roller coaster story of daunting debt, unforgettable forgiveness, and the disgusting refusal to forgive. I will let you read Jesus’ story and ponder his profound words . . . nothing more needs to be said.
